Which German Oven Brands Are Renowned for Their Quality and Durability?
Some of the best German oven brands known for their quality and durability include:
- Bosch: Bosch is a well-respected brand in the kitchen appliance industry, known for its reliable and innovative ovens. Their products often feature advanced technology like self-cleaning options and precise temperature control, making cooking easier and more efficient.
- Siemens: Siemens is recognized for its modern design and high-quality construction in its ovens. They offer a range of features such as multifunctional cooking modes and energy-efficient designs, appealing to both professional chefs and home cooks alike.
- Miele: Miele stands out for its commitment to longevity and exceptional performance, with many ovens designed to last decades. Their products are often equipped with cutting-edge technology and user-friendly interfaces that enhance the cooking experience.
- AEG: AEG combines stylish design with functionality, providing ovens that are both aesthetically pleasing and practical. Known for their innovative features, such as steam cooking and perfect bake technology, AEG ovens ensure consistent and high-quality results.
- Neff: Neff is celebrated for its unique Slide & Hide oven door that provides easy access to the oven’s interior. Their ovens are designed with a focus on user convenience and include features like integrated grill functions and various cooking modes to cater to diverse culinary needs.
What Innovative Technologies Do Leading German Oven Brands Offer?
Leading German oven brands are renowned for their innovative technologies that enhance cooking efficiency and user experience.
- Steam Cooking Technology: Many top German oven brands incorporate steam cooking features that allow for healthier meal preparation. This technology retains moisture and nutrients in food, resulting in tender and flavorful dishes while minimizing the need for added fats.
- Self-Cleaning Systems: Advanced self-cleaning functions are prevalent in German ovens, utilizing pyrolytic cleaning methods that heat the oven to high temperatures to incinerate food residues. This feature not only saves time but also eliminates the need for harsh chemicals, making it an environmentally friendly option.
- Smart Home Integration: Leading brands are increasingly offering ovens compatible with smart home systems, allowing users to control their appliances via smartphone apps or voice commands. This technology adds convenience by enabling remote operation, pre-programmed cooking settings, and real-time notifications.
- Multi-Function Cooking Modes: German ovens often come equipped with various cooking modes such as convection, grilling, and baking, providing versatility for different culinary techniques. This allows users to achieve professional-level results with a range of dishes, from pastries to roasts.
- Energy Efficiency Features: Many German oven brands prioritize energy efficiency, with features such as improved insulation, energy-saving modes, and eco-friendly certifications. These innovations help reduce energy consumption without compromising cooking performance, making them a sustainable choice for consumers.
- Enhanced Safety Features: Safety is a key focus, with items such as automatic shut-off functions, child locks, and cool-touch doors designed to prevent accidents. These features provide peace of mind for users, especially in households with children.
